Kinds of Therapists: Therapist For Self Destruction Near Me
Psychologists: These experts hold a postgraduate degree in psychology and concentrate on identifying and dealing with mental health conditions. They typically use evidence-based treatments such as c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T) and psychodynamic therapy.
Psychiatrists: Psychiatrists are medical doctors who specialize in mental health. They can detect mental illnesses, recommend medications, and provide treatment. Their treatment approach frequently involves a combination of therapy and medication management.
Licensed Scientific Social Employees (LCSWs): LCSWs are trained in psychotherapy and social work. They help individuals manage numerous problems, such as relationship problems, drug abuse, and life transitions. LCSWs often employ strategies like cognitive-behavioral treatment, household treatment, and solution-focused treatment.
Certified Expert Counselors (LPCs): LPCs offer therapy to people, households, and couples. They resolve a large range of psychological health issues, including trauma, stress, and grief. LPCs may concentrate on specific restorative approaches like mindfulness-based treatment or art treatment.
Marriage and Family Therapists (MFTs): MFTs focus on relationships and household dynamics. They assist households and couples enhance communication, willpower conflicts, and browse significant life transitions. MFTs frequently utilize strategies such as family systems therapy and mentally focused treatment.

10-Step Guide to Finding a Therapist in Your Area:
Determine Your Requirements: Examine your psychological health issues, preferred treatment type, and any particular requirements you may have.
Request Suggestions: Seek suggestions from relied on good friends, household, or health care specialists who have experience with treatment.
Check with Insurance: Contact your insurance supplier to comprehend the protection for therapy and acquire a list of in-network therapists.
Online Directories: Use online directories like Psychology Today, GoodTherapy, or TherapyTribe to look for therapists in your area.
Research Therapist Credentials: Confirm the qualifications, certifications, and licenses of potential therapists. Look for specialized training in your location of concern.
Read Reviews and evaluations: Check out online reviews and reviews to get insights into others’ experiences with the therapists you are considering.
Contact Therapists: Call or email therapists to inquire about their accessibility, costs, and therapy technique. If they are a great fit for you, ask questions to identify.
Initial Consultation: Set Up a preliminary consultation session with a couple of therapists to evaluate their compatibility and discuss your requirements.
Consider Logistics: Take into consideration aspects such as area, schedule, session period, and costs when picking a therapist.
Trust Your Instincts: Eventually, trust your gut feeling and select a therapist with whom you feel comfy, comprehended, and supported.
